原文:Qt开发经验小技巧71-80

在我们使用QList QStringList QByteArray等链表或者数组的过程中,如果只需要取值,而不是赋值,强烈建议使用 at 取值而不是 操作符,在官方书籍 C GUI Qt 编程 第二版 的书中有特别的强调说明,此教材的原作者据说是Qt开发的核心人员编写的,所以还是比较权威,至于使用 at 与使用 操作符速度效率的比较,网上也有网友做过此类对比。原文在书的 页,这样描述的:Qt对所 ...

2019-12-17 21:01 0 247 推荐指数:

查看详情

Qt开发经验技巧合集

一、开发经验总结 当编译发现大量错误的时候,从第一个看起,一个一个的解决,不要急着去看下一个错误,往往后面的错误都是由于前面的错误引起的,第一个解决后很可能都解决了。 定时器是个好东西,学会好使用它,有时候用QTimer::singleShot可以解决意想不到的问题 ...

Sun Jun 02 20:01:00 CST 2019 1 1749
Qt开发经验技巧81-90

Qt中的QColor对颜色封装的很完美,支持各种转换,比如rgb、hsb、cmy、hsl,对应的是toRgb、toHsv、toCmyk、toHsl,还支持透明度设置,颜色值还能转成16进制格式显示。 QVariant类型异常的强大,可以说是万能的类型,在进行配置文件的存储 ...

Wed Dec 18 05:02:00 CST 2019 0 284
Qt实用技巧(转)

原博网址:http://www.cnblogs.com/feiyangqingyun/archive/2010/12/06/1898143.html 1、如果在窗体关闭前自行判断是否可关闭答: ...

Tue Dec 20 02:46:00 CST 2016 0 2921
Qt技巧9.moveToThread的使用技巧

1 说下背景 1.1 常规方式存在的问题 一般来说,在Qt中使用线程,最常规的做法是继承QThread,重写run函数,调用start函数,run函数里边的代码就会在新的线程中执行了。这样做有点麻烦,要继承、重写,还容易出错,最典型的错误如下: QObject: Cannot ...

Thu Sep 30 19:29:00 CST 2021 0 255
APICloud开发技巧(一)

apicloud开发文档中,前端开发框架指的就是,类似jq\js的语法: https://docs.apicloud.com/Front-end-Framework/framework-dev-guide。 api对象就只的是:app的方法。 1.安卓滑动关闭窗口在IOS设备 ...

Fri Mar 22 01:01:00 CST 2019 0 544
APICloud开发技巧(一)

apicloud开发文档中,前端开发框架指的就是,类似jq\js的语法: https://docs.apicloud.com/Front-end-Framework/framework-dev-guide。 api对象就只的是:app的方法。 1.安卓滑动关闭窗口在IOS设备上可以通过滑动 ...

Wed Apr 19 22:01:00 CST 2017 0 5076
Java开发技巧(一)

前言 相信许多程序员在看别人写的代码的时候,会有怀疑人生的感想,面对一堆天书一样的代码,很难摸清作者的思路,最后选择了重构,如果你认同上面这个作法,说明了两个问题:要么原来的开发者技术菜、要么你技术菜。 企业级项目的开发不是一个开发人员就能完成的,开发过程中往往会有一些需求变更、人员调动 ...

Tue Dec 19 06:33:00 CST 2017 0 2466
Qt技巧1.右键菜单的汉化

Qt默认的右键菜单文字是英文的,如下: 安装翻译文件,即可实现汉化,Qt程序中可以安装多个翻译文件,不冲突,在main函数中执行: 文件已打包好,添加资源文件即可使用,点击下载 使用效果如下: ...

Thu Aug 20 03:19:00 CST 2020 1 546
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M